Beauty shots in photography focus on capturing the essence of a person's physical appearance, highlighting their unique features, expressions, and personality. These shots typically emphasize flawless skin, captivating eyes, and immaculate makeup, showcasing the subject's beauty in its purest form.
Beauty photography often involves close-up shots that frame the face or specific features, allowing viewers to appreciate intricate details such as skin texture, eye color, and facial contours. Photographers use lighting techniques to create soft, flattering illumination that enhances the subject's natural beauty and minimizes imperfections.
In addition to technical proficiency, beauty photographers excel in communication and collaboration, working closely with makeup artists, hairstylists, and models to achieve the desired look and feel for each shot. They may experiment with different poses, expressions, and angles to capture the subject's allure and charisma.
Beauty shots are commonly used in fashion editorials, cosmetics advertising, and portrait photography, as they evoke a sense of glamour, sophistication, and allure.
